How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Sociology from Bryn Mawr Cost?

$54,440 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Bryn Mawr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Part-time undergraduates at Bryn Mawr paid an average of $1,662 per credit hour in 2019-2020. This tuition was the same for both in-state and out-of-state students.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$53,180$53,180
Fees$1,260$1,260
Books and Supplies$1,000$1,000
On Campus Room and Board$17,100$17,100
On Campus Other Expenses$1,000$1,000

How Much Can You Make With a Bachelor’s in Sociology From Bryn Mawr?

$33,993 Average Salary
High Earnings Boost

sociology who receive their bachelor’s degree from Bryn Mawr make an average of $33,993 a year during the early days of their career. That is 15% higher than the national average of $29,664.

Does Bryn Mawr Offer an Online Bachelor’s in Sociology?

Bryn Mawr does not offer an online option for its sociology bachelor’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the Bryn Mawr Online Learning page.

Bryn Mawr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Sociology

28 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
100.0% Women
71.4%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 28 bachelor’s degrees in sociology aw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in sociology in 2019-2020, all of them were women.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 71.4% of the sociology bachelor’s degrees at Bryn Mawr in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 55%.
